Tristan Strong Punches a Hole in the Sky by Kwame Mbalia

4.0

3.5 This book was fascinating. I’ve never read anything like it. I love that it is based in African and Black American folktales/myths. It made for super unique storytelling. I did have a really hard time grasping the world as a whole. I could never quite picture what it looked like.

Also would like to note, I finished this book on audiobook and it made me wish I listened to the whole thing that way. The voice actor was AMAZING and had incredible voices and accents that brought the story to life.
